Intense Heat Prompts Changes To Cruisin' Nights In Westmont
The Aug. 24 event was not canceled as of 1 p.m., but changes were in effect due to the intense heat.
WESTMONT, IL — With temperatures hitting 100 degrees on Thursday, Westmont officials opted to enact some changes to the village's Cruisin' Nights event.
As of 1 p.m., the weekly event was still slated to continue, but with the following changes in effect:
- Cass Avenue will remain open
- Guests and car owners can park in public spots and lots downtown
- Musical performances will be moved indoors
- Alcoholic beverages cannot be consumed on the street
This week marks the penultimate Crusin' Nights for the 2023 season, which is set to close on Aug. 31.
